Something to consider with PWR is that they use may extruded tubes, which means the internals don't have a lot of surface area for exchanging heat.
Extruded tubes look like this:
More efficient 'bar and plate' tubes look like this:
If you search the net you will find contrary views about these things. Perhaps PWR will comment.
